Description:
This gene belongs to the highly conserved copine family. It encodes a calcium-dependent, phospholipid-binding protein, which may be involved in membrane trafficking, mitogenesis and development. Alternative splicing results in multiple transcript variants. [provided by RefSeq, Jan 2014].
